Finding the Right Leather for Your Keyring

The leather you choose is really the soul of your keyring. It's not just about the look; it's about the feel, how it ages, and the story it tells over the years. Getting this first step right ensures the final product is a perfect match for your style and how you'll use it.

For that classic, rugged feel, nothing beats full-grain leather. It’s the real deal, showing all the natural character and markings from the original hide. No two pieces are ever the same. The best part? Over time, it develops a stunning patina—that soft, warm sheen from daily use—making it uniquely yours.

But what if you've got a really intricate design in mind, with fine lines and tiny details? In that case, you might lean towards a smoother, more finished leather like top-grain or calfskin. Their uniform surface is the perfect canvas for precise laser engraving with a Trotec Laser machine, ensuring every detail of your design pops.

Matching the Leather to Your Lifestyle

Think about where this keyring is going to live. Will it be jangling around in a work bag full of tools, or attached to a set of keys for a classic car?

If it's destined for a tough life, a durable oil-tanned leather is a fantastic choice. The oils infused into the hide help it shrug off scratches and water, making it ideal for more demanding, everyday environments.

On the other hand, for a more sophisticated gift or a keyring for a special occasion, something like a soft calfskin has an undeniable touch of elegance. Its smooth, supple feel is perfect for something that will be treasured.

A Quick Guide to Leather Types

To make the choice a bit easier, here’s a quick-glance guide to help you compare your options.

Leather Type Comparison for Keyrings

Leather TypeKey CharacteristicsBest ForAppearance Over Time
Full-GrainMost durable, shows natural hide markingsRugged, everyday use, classic appealDevelops a rich patina, deepens in colour
Top-GrainSmooth, uniform surface, durableDetailed engraving, a more polished lookAges well, resists stains better than full-grain
Oil-TannedWater & scratch-resistant, rugged finishOutdoor use, work keys, high-wear situationsHeals minor scuffs, becomes more supple
CalfskinSoft, smooth, luxurious feelCorporate gifts, special occasionsMaintains its fine grain, feels softer with use

This table should help you zero in on the leather that not only looks great but also makes practical sense for your project.

How We Get That Flawless Detail on Your Leather

Ever looked at a personalised leather keyring with a really intricate design and wondered how it’s done so perfectly? The secret is a process called laser engraving. It’s a huge leap forward from older methods like stamping, delivering incredibly crisp and permanent results with amazing precision.

Instead of a physical tool pressing into the leather, this technique uses a highly focused beam of light from a Trotec Laser machine. Think of it as a super-precise heat source that vaporises the very top layer of the material, creating a clean mark without ever actually touching the surface. This no-contact approach is exactly why we can reproduce the most delicate fonts and complex logos flawlessly, every single time.

Keeping Your Custom Keyring Looking Its Best

A quality leather keyring is built for the long haul. With just a little care, you can ensure it ages beautifully, developing that unique character and story that only real leather can tell. These simple tips will help you maintain your personalised leather keyring so it lasts for years to come.

Image

The most important thing to remember is to be gentle. If your keyring picks up a bit of grime from daily use, a simple wipe with a slightly damp, soft cloth is all it needs. It’s absolutely crucial to avoid harsh chemicals, soaps, or any abrasive cleaners. These can strip the natural oils right out of the leather, damaging the finish and feel.

Like any natural material, leather can dry out over time, especially with constant handling. But don't worry, a little conditioning goes a very long way.

Simple Maintenance Steps

Think of it as moisturiser for your keyring. Applying a quality leather conditioner every six months or so will keep the material supple, preventing it from becoming brittle or starting to crack. This simple step helps it stay flexible and resilient through countless uses.

A few extra precautions can also make a world of difference:

  • Avoid Direct Sunlight: Try not to leave your keyring sitting on the car dashboard. Long-term exposure to intense sun can cause the leather’s colour to fade over time.
  • Keep it Dry: If it happens to get soaked in a downpour, just let it air dry naturally. Whatever you do, don’t reach for a hairdryer—the intense heat can make the leather shrink and crack.

By following these small steps, you're not just cleaning your keyring; you're helping it develop a rich, unique patina. This natural ageing process tells the story of its use and is a true hallmark of high-quality leather.

What File Type Do I Need For My Logo?

This is easily one of the most frequent questions, and for good reason. For the absolute best results from our Trotec Laser machine, we always recommend a vector file format. We're talking about files ending in .AI, .EPS, or .SVG.

Why? Because these files can be scaled up or down to any size without losing a single bit of sharpness. This guarantees a crisp, clean engraving every time. While a high-resolution JPEG or PNG can sometimes do the job, vector files are truly the gold standard for flawless detail.

How Long Will The Engraving Last?

Another big one is about the durability of the design itself. You can rest assured that laser engraving is completely permanent.

It’s not like a printed design that can wear away or peel off over time. The laser physically etches your personalisation into the surface of the leather. This means your custom design won't rub off or fade; it will last as long as the keyring itself.
